What is the common factor of 7 and 36?

One (1), because 7 is a prime number, so the only one possible for their common factor is 1.


Is the greatest common factor between 7 and 36 1?

Yes. 7 is a prime number, 36 not divisible by 7. In such cases, the GCF is 1.


What are the greatest common factor of 7 and 36?

Factors of 7: 1, 7Factors of 36: 1, 2, 3, 4, 6, 9, 12, 18, 36GCF (7, 36) = 1
